Running the SENTUP Promgram Setting the Keyboard Options There are four keyboard options available: 0 Keyboard function 0 Keyboard delay cl Keyboard speed 0 Num Lock status after boot. The Keyboard function must he set to its default setting (Enabled) to change the delay and speed setting. The Num Lock status after boot setting can he changed anytime. The Keyboard delay default setting is 250 ms, or ¼ second The options are 0, 250, 500, 750, or 1000 milliseconds (ms). The Keyboard speed default setting is 020 kps (keys per second).
